Current Location : 33184
American Express Supports Small Businesses Buy Local Movement
12260 SW 8th St Miami, FL 33184
305-554-1205
BY SUBMITTING YOUR INFORMATION, YOU AGREE TO RECEIVE EMAILS ABOUT SPECIAL DEALS IN YOUR LOCAL MARKET.